Definition

Noun: - A taxonomic genus in the plant family Asteraceae (composites). The genus is monotypic, containing only one recognized species.

Variants and Related Words
  • Lonas: The abbreviated form of the genus name, used interchangeably in scientific literature.
  • Lonas annua: The full scientific name (binomial nomenclature) for the single species within this genus, commonly known as yellow ageratum or African daisy.
